Can Red Light Therapy Boost Collagen Naturally?

Can Red Light Therapy Boost Collagen Naturally?

As we age, our skin gradually loses its natural collagen, leading to fine lines, sagging, and loss of elasticity. But what if there was a natural, non-invasive way to stimulate collagen production? That’s where Red Light Therapy comes in. This emerging skincare technology is gaining popularity for its anti-aging benefits—especially its ability to rejuvenate the skin by promoting collagen growth.

How Does Red Light Therapy Work?

Red light therapy uses low-level wavelengths of red and near-infrared light to penetrate the skin. This light energy stimulates cellular activity, encouraging fibroblasts to produce more collagen and elastin. The result? Firmer, smoother, and more youthful-looking skin over time.

Benefits of Red Light Therapy for Collagen

  • Stimulates natural collagen and elastin production
  • Improves skin texture and tone
  • Reduces wrinkles and fine lines
  • Non-invasive and pain-free method
  • Safe for all skin types

How Often Should You Use It?

For best results, use Red Light Therapy devices 3-5 times per week for at least 10-15 minutes per session. Consistency is key, and most users report visible improvements within 4–6 weeks.

  How Often Should You Use Red Light Therapy on Your Face for Best Results? Red light therapy (RLT), also known as photobiomodulation, has gained significant popularity for its potential to rejuvenate skin, reduce wrinkles, improve tone, and address various facial concerns. However, determining the optimal frequency for facial RLT sessions can be nuanced, as it depends on several factors, including your specific skin goals, the device's power, and your individual skin sensitivity. General Recommendations for Facial Red Light Therapy For most individuals seeking skin rejuvenation or anti-aging effects, a common starting point is 3 to 5 times per week , with each session lasting 10 to 20 minutes . This initial period, often recommended for the first 4 to 6 weeks, allows your skin cells to acclimate to the increased stimulation and begin the reparative processes.
